Here are the reported results: Janow (US) and Tanaguchi (Japan) to be replaced by Hillman (US) and Bautista (Philippines) in December, 2007 Abi-Saab (Egypt) and Ganesan (India) to be replaced by Zhang Yuejiao (China) and Oshima (Japan) in June, 2008 So far, the recommendations by the selection committee have always been approved by WTO members. A  nightmare came true for the filer in In re Falcone, 370 B.R. 462 (Bankr D MA 2007) (Hillman, J), which ruled that the absence of debt counseling before the filing was fatal to the filing even though she only had two days’ notice  of the imminent foreclosure and her counsel’s paralegal misunderstood the counseling requirement.
